1131:("Ames") are a provider of non-powered lawn and garden tools and accessories, including include long handle tools, wheelbarrows, planters, snow tools, striking tools, pruning tools, garden hoses, and clotheslines. AMES is one of the oldest companies in the United States in continuous operation, founded when Captain John Ames started his blacksmith shop making America's finest metal shovels in 1774. AMES continues to be a manufacturer of hand and long-handle tools to this day. Many of the other AMES businesses and brands, including True Temper, Garant, and Union Tool, can trace their histories back directly or through predecessor companies to the 1800s..

Clopay purchased Bohme Verpackungsfolien GmbH & Co., a German manufacturer of plastic packaging and specialty films in 1998 and a 60 percent stake in Isofilme Ltda, a Brazilian manufacturer of plastic hygienic and specialty films, in 2002. In 1997, Griffon purchased Holmes-Hally Industries for about $ 35 million. Holmes-Hally was a West Coast manufacturer and installer of residential garage doors and related hardware with $ 80 million in annual sales. By 2006, the installation services subsidiary served 17 percent of all new residential housing in the United States.

In 1984, ISC acquired troubled clothing manufacturer Oneita
Knitting Mills, Inc., for $ 14 million. Blau and his team renamed the company Oneita Industries, restructured its finances, and grew it to the country's third-largest maker of specialty T-shirts, tripling sales to $ 300 million within a few years. ISC took Oneita public in 1988, selling 34 percent of shares for about $ 9 million, and had divested the remainder of the company by 1993.

Griffon announced the combination of ClosetMaid with The AMES Companies in March 2018, with the expectation of unlocking additional value given the complementary customers, warehousing and distribution, manufacturing, and sourcing capabilities of the two businesses.

1154:. AMES tool brands include AMES, True Temper, Union Tools, Garant, Cyclone, Kelso, Razor-Back, Jackson, Trojan, Trojan Cyclone, Supercraft, and Westmix. Garden hose, storage products and apparel care products are sold primarily under the AMES, NeverLeak, Nylex, Jackson, and Hills brands. Planters, landscaping and lawn accessories brands include Southern Patio, Northcote Pottery, Kelkay and Dynamic Design.

1017:, a manufacturer of defense electronic products, systems, and military support services, which grew from $ 400 million to over $ 4 billion in sales during his tenure. In 2008, DRS was acquired by Italian conglomerate Finmeccanica for $ 5.2 billion which, at that time, was the largest single acquisition of a U.S. defense company by a foreign firm.

Australia, Griffon started 2017 announcing it had acquired Hills Home Living, the iconic brand of clotheslines and home products, from Hills Limited (ASX:HIL). Later, in September 2017, Griffon acquired Tuscan Path, a provider of pots, planters, pavers, decorative stone, and garden décor products.

Starting in 2017, Griffon executed a series of transactions to increase shareholder value, and to reshape the company's portfolio with the objectives of better focusing and strengthening its core businesses. In addition to strengthening ISC's existing lines of business, Blau pursued a price-conscious acquisition strategy and reestablished a conglomerate structure by purchasing undervalued growth-oriented companies in unrelated industry sectors in order to diversify ISC's source of revenue and earnings.

Garrett's aggressive strategy grew ISC at an astonishing rate in less than a decade: net sales increased from $ 5.7 million in 1964 to $ 165.2 million in 1970 and total assets from $ 4.1 million to $ 120.4 million in the same period. In 1970, ISC was listed for the first time on the prestigious

In November 2017, Griffon announced the sale of its Clopay Plastics business to Berry Global (NYSE:BERY) for $ 475 million. This transaction, which closed in February 2018, marked Griffon's exit from the specialty plastics industry that the company entered when it acquired Clopay in 1986. This

In the United States, Griffon acquired Harper Brush Works, a U.S. manufacturer of cleaning products for professional, home, and industrial use, from Horizon Global (NYSE:HZN) in October 2017 to expand the AMES line of long-handle tools to include brooms, brushes, and other cleaning products.

Clopay Building Products is a manufacturer of residential and commercial sectional doors, and is North America's largest manufacturer of residential garage doors.
